Use the connect parameter of the OpenDatabase method to open adatabase that is password-protected in VB4-32. For example, thiscode opens the Secure database with a password of “dirt”:
Dim wrk As WorkspaceDim dbTest As DatabaseSet wrk = DBEngine.Workspaces(0)' Open Secure database with a ' password of "dirt".Set dbTest = wrk. _ OpenDatabase("Secure.mdb", _ False, False, ";PWD=dirt")
The connect parameter is case sensitive. In addition, and contraryto the VB documentation, you must set the exclusive and read-onlyparameters (the second and third parameters) when using the connectparameter.
